Saturday, April 13, 2019

Image Recognition Technology



Image Recognition Technolgy in real life

The amount of information on the internet is so huge. For companies, this huge amount of information is both challenge and opportunity to manage effectively market themselves, protect their image and utilize them in the era of flooding information. Image recognition tools are an important key to the potential of huge information.
What is the image recognition technology?
It is simply that the computer uses your eyes as its own “eyes”.  Image recognition is the software ability that processes all pixels that makeup images. So, the network provides a vast number of images to the computer, and computers are able to learn and recognize objects. In this process, the software for image recognition has to be required deep machine learning.
For instance, computers would be shown millions of images of apples. And then, the computers learn what images of apples are, and how looks like an image of an apple. If computers see the image of the banana, they would compare all the pixels of the image of the banana to the image of an apple. And then, if the computer cannot find a similar pixel of the image or the image does not match nearly, the computer would recognize the object as the banana.
Why do we should use image recognition?
Image recognition tools can be used in various businesses. By using image recognition tools, companies can know the interest of customers. Using this data, a brand can do targeted marketing for specific customers. For example, Social networking service provides personal preference advertisement to the people. For the people who love shoes, SNS provides advertisement related to the image of shoes.
In the business industry, many image recognition tools are being used.
  • Price comparison: People can take a photo of the product that they are interested in buying, and then they can find the near store to buy it by using the application like Google Shopper.
  • Driverless car: Using the vehicle’s visual system and image recognition, driverless car identifies pedestrians, road sign, map, and movement of other vehicles.
  • Image search: When people present Google with an image or URL, the Google search engine will show you the web site containing the image or same image that people presented.

The most innovative technology that used image recognition tool in daliy life is Driverless car industry
Drivers with the human can identify pedestrians, road sign or other vehicles very easily. However, it is not easy for the driverless car to do it. So, what are some of the ways that driverless car can identify and recognize the object? They are Edge detection and Image Classification.
  • Edge detection
The most fundamental technique for image recognition is called Edge detection. The basic idea of this technique is that pixel related to individual objects will be similar, but the pixel that related to different objects will be different. Driverless car technology can use this technique to figure out the outline of the car and to track the movement of other cars
  • Image classification
Image classification includes more advanced image recognition algorithms. This algorithm can be used in looking for what street sign it is, general shape, colors, and size of the sign. The common implementation of this technique is a neural network. For example, the computer might ask that “Is there a large red color in the image?” to itself, and then it might ask again like “Is it shape as an octagon or another shape?”. And then it might ask like “Does large red image and octagon object mean STOP?”. In this process, algorithm concludes that that object is the STOP sign
    Tesla is the company that utilizes image recognition to revolutionize self-driving. It is called Autopilot technique.




    Image recognition is available to all businesses without limitation in market size, or product. Image recognition can save your time and money. It can classify countless images and return the data that you really need. Image recognition is the key technology for solving complicated information in the real world.


    Question

    1. Have you ever experienced image recognition technology in your daily life? Explain your experience

    2. Do you have complete confidence in Driverless car system? Explain the reason for your answer

    3.  Do you have another innovative idea about image recognition technology? Please share your idea :)

    2 comments:

    1. 1. Yes, sometimes when logging into my Google account or Facebook account from a new device I may be asked to pick only the pictures that have cars in them or only the pictures of one of my friends. This is used a a security tactic in order to make sure I am not a robot.

      2. I'm not sure if I have complete confidence in driverless cars just because I am not 100% confident in most things, but I am more confident in driverless cares than I am in distracted drivers and most human errors. I am from Tempe and have experienced driving alongside Waymo cars and can say that I have more confidence that they will slow down and not run a red light compared to the car on the other side of me with a human driving.

      3. I think image recognition is really cool with translation devices. When I was in Brazil I had an app that I could hold up to a menu and translate the food into English so I could see more accurately what I wanted to order.

      ReplyDelete
      Replies
      1. Thank you for the comment!
        I agreed your past image recognition technology experience. Honestly, I am also not 100% confident in driverless cars now, but I am sure that perfect developed driverless car will come into our future daily life. Also, Thank your for sharing the application that you used in Brazil! It may be very useful for people who need translation in other countries.

        Delete